Quantitative Aptitude (SSC) MCQ & Objective Questions

Quantitative Aptitude is a crucial component of various exams, especially for students preparing for the SSC (Staff Selection Commission) exams. Mastering this subject not only enhances problem-solving skills but also boosts confidence in tackling objective questions. Regular practice with MCQs and practice questions is essential for scoring better and understanding important concepts effectively.

What You Will Practise Here

  • Number Systems and their properties
  • Percentage, Ratio, and Proportion calculations
  • Time, Speed, and Distance problems
  • Simple and Compound Interest concepts
  • Algebraic expressions and equations
  • Data Interpretation and analysis
  • Mensuration and Geometry basics

Exam Relevance

Quantitative Aptitude is a significant part of the syllabus for CBSE, State Boards, and competitive exams like NEET and JEE. In these exams, students can expect questions that assess their ability to apply mathematical concepts to real-world scenarios. Common question patterns include direct problem-solving, data interpretation, and application of formulas, making it essential for students to be well-prepared.

Common Mistakes Students Make

  • Misunderstanding the problem statement leading to incorrect assumptions
  • Neglecting to apply the correct formulas in calculations
  • Overlooking units of measurement in word problems
  • Rushing through questions without double-checking calculations
